Output 51bfc768c265bd9ac90267caaff6b10eaef0d1da9a23c6045895877ecb8cad0c:0

value
166200401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dc31a0a633bf5c61c9cf61eac7072f039d76115 OP_EQUAL
address
MNHL3TDSSyc2k7nNR6iTeG4jQpMqXwgTwR
transaction
51bfc768c265bd9ac90267caaff6b10eaef0d1da9a23c6045895877ecb8cad0c
spent
true